Comparison review

The Galaxy A50s is better than the Galaxy Note3, having a overall score of 86.6 against 77.7. Both devices in this comparison include Android OS (operating system), but Galaxy A50s has the older 10 version while Galaxy Note3 has Android 4.4.2. Galaxy A50s is a much newer cellphone, and it is also just a little bit thinner and a little lighter than Galaxy Note3.

The Galaxy A50s counts with a bit sharper screen than Galaxy Note3, because it has a bit bigger screen, a little higher 1080 x 2340 resolution and a bit higher pixels density. The Galaxy A50s has just a little better hardware performance than Samsung Galaxy Note3, because it has a larger number of cores and a greater amount of RAM.

Galaxy A50s features a way bigger memory capacity for applications and games than Samsung Galaxy Note3, because it has 128 GB internal memory and a slot for external memory cards that supports a maximum of 512 GB. The Galaxy A50s features a lot better camera than Samsung Galaxy Note3, and although they both have the same 3840x2160 video quality and the same 30 frames per second video frame rates, the Galaxy A50s also has a lot larger sensor, a camera with way more MP and a larger aperture for better photography and videos in low-light situations.

Galaxy A50s features greater battery life than Samsung Galaxy Note3, because it has a 4000mAh battery size.
